The Strong Testimonials plugin for WordPress is vulnerable to arbitrary shortcode execution in all versions up to, and including, 3.2.16. This is due to the software allowing users to submit a testimonial in which a value is not properly validated or sanitized prior to being passed to a do_shortcode call. This makes it possible for unauthenticated attackers to execute arbitrary shortcodes if an administrator previews or publishes a crafted testimonial.

A stored cross-site scripting (XSS) vulnerability exists in lunary-ai/lunary versions 1.6.7 and earlier. An attacker can inject malicious JavaScript into the SAML IdP XML metadata, which is used to generate the SAML login redirect URL. This URL is then set as the value of `window.location.href` without proper validation or sanitization. This vulnerability allows the attacker to execute arbitrary JavaScript in the context of the user's browser, potentially leading to session hijacking, data theft, or other malicious actions. The issue is fixed in version 1.7.10.
